We land on Radstadt on 25th of March. It's fairly cold out here and it snows all the time. Two days later second lance runs into enemy patrol while scouting one of our objectives.

Prologue:

Task Force Serpent of the new Star League began the invasion of the Smoke Jaguar corridor toward the homeworld of Huntress in the Kerensky Cluster in 3059. During this time, Trials of Refusal are made by the CSJ forces against the Invading Op Bulldog forces.

Todays CSJ Campaign begins here. With each player allowed the command of one trinary of mechs. For now, mechs only will be used. There is no mechHQ being used currently, just to keep it simple. Perhaps at a later time, one might be added if the campaign gets too unweildy.

Some Battles will be based on tonnage and some will be based on BV, so players should not focus on the best mechs for the BV nor focus on getting the Best mechs for the tonnage either.


Link to the mech choices that players are allowed to choose from to start the campaign:

http://www.masterunitlist.info/Unit...ies=2&Rules=55&Rules=4&BookAuto=&FactionAuto=


Players are only allowed to to have one of each Specific Omnimech varient type, so having so you can have 1 Timberwolf A and 1 Timberwolf B, but not two Timberwolf A's.


Tonnages and mech type of each star that the players must choose from to start the campaign:

Star 1: 2 Lights, 3 Mediums (up to 200 tons).

Star 2: 1 Medium, 3 Heavy, 1 Assault (up to 355 tons).

Star 3: 2 Heavies, 3 Assaults (up to 420 tons).

If any of you have good knowledge of the history of the forces that participated in Operation Bulldog, I would gladly accept your assistance in creating the OPFOR forces for our battles.

Here are the Forces that I am aware of:

Eridani Light Horse - RCT
21st Striker Regiment
71st Light Horse Regiment
151st Light Horse Regiment
Northwind Highlanders + of the
MacLeod's Regiment 1 Regiment (3 'Mech Battalions)
Royal Black Watch 1 'Mech Company
1st Kathil Uhlans - 1 Regiment (4 'Mech Battalions)
Detachment of the 2nd St. Ives Lancers (1 'Mech Battalion + Infantry)
Kingston's Legionnaires - 1 Regiment (2 'Mech Battalions + infantry)
Knights of the Inner Sphere - 1 Regiment (3 'Mech Battalions + Infantry)
11th Lyran Guards - Mech Regiment + limited supporting forces from the RCT
2nd Com Guard Division - 3 'Mech heavy Level III/Battalions
4th Drakøns - 1 'Mech Battalion

What I plan to do is create these forces during the 3050 time frame and use them as the forces that attack the CSJ planets which the CSJ players will defend.
